Cardinals Acquire Brandon Moss — The Cardinals have announced the acquisition of first baseman/outfielder Brandon Moss from the Indians in exchange for left-handed pitching prospect Rob Kaminsky. — Brandon Moss will presumably give St. Louis a replacement for the injured Matt Adams.

Tillman Allows 4 Hits as Orioles Beat Braves 2-0 for Sweep — BALTIMORE — Chris Tillman took a three-hitter into the ninth inning, Jonathan Schoop and J.J. Hardy homered and the Baltimore Orioles beat the skidding Atlanta Braves 2-0 on Wednesday night for a three-game sweep.

Cards, Fox Sports Midwest reach lucrative TV deal — Capitalizing on their history of success and baseball's skyrocketing value as real-time TV, the Cardinals have reached a deal with Fox Sports Midwest that will guarantee the team more than $1 billion and assert for years to come their televised presence in a broad, devoted region.

Dodgers Rally in 7th for Dramatic 10-7 Win Over Oakland — LOS ANGELES — Pinch-hitter Kike Hernandez delivered the go-ahead, two-run double during the Dodgers' five-run seventh inning, and Los Angeles rallied from a three-run deficit for a wild 10-7 victory over the Oakland Athletics on Wednesday night.
